Features of Mini Excavators
Mini excavators are characterised by their compact dimension, typically weighing between 1,000 to 20,000 pounds. Despite their smaller stature compared to plain excavators, they’re geared up with most of the same features. Key elements embody a cab or cover, an undercarriage with tracks or wheels, a boom arm, and an connectment mechanism for numerous tools.
1. Compact Measurement and Maneuverability: The small footprint of mini excavators permits them to operate in confined spaces that bigger machines cannot access. This makes them best for urban building projects or landscaping jobs the place space is limited.
2. Versatile Connectments: Mini excavators might be equipped with a wide range of attachments, including buckets, augers, hammers, grapples, and rippers. This versatility enables them to perform a wide range of tasks, from digging and grading to demolition and materials handling.
3. Advanced Hydraulic Systems: Modern mini excavators are outfitted with sophisticated hydraulic systems that provide exact control and smooth operation. This enhances their ability to perform delicate tasks, similar to trenching close to utilities or grading fine surfaces.
4. Person-Pleasant Controls: Many mini excavators function intuitive controls which are straightforward to be taught, making them accessible to operators of various skill levels. Some models additionally offer advanced features like joystick controls, adjustable seats, and climate-controlled cabs for added comfort.
Makes use of of Mini Excavators
Mini excavators are versatile machines that can be used in a wide range of applications across various industries. Some frequent uses embrace:
1. Development: In building, mini excavators are sometimes used for digging foundations, trenching for utilities, site preparation, and demolition. Their compact dimension allows them to navigate tight spaces, resembling inside buildings or round obstacles.
2. Landscaping: Landscapers use mini excavators for tasks like digging ponds, planting trees, grading land, and removing stumps. The ability to switch between different connectments makes them ideally suited for diverse landscaping projects.
3. Agriculture: In agriculture, mini excavators are used for tasks equivalent to ditching, digging irrigation channels, and clearing land. They are also useful for building small constructions like barns or fences.
4. Utilities and Infrastructure: Mini excavators are often employed by utility firms for installing or repairing underground pipes, cables, and different infrastructure. Their precision and ability to work in confined spaces make them invaluable for these projects.
Benefits of Mini Excavators
The usage of mini excavators gives quite a few benefits, making them a popular alternative for contractors and businesses. A number of the key benefits include:
1. Value-Effectiveness: Mini excavators are generally less costly to purchase and operate compared to larger machines. Their lower fuel consumption and maintenance prices contribute to general savings.
2. Reduced Environmental Impact: The compact dimension and efficient engines of mini excavators result in lower emissions and reduced fuel consumption. This makes them an environmentally friendly option for many projects.
3. Elevated Productivity: The ability to make use of completely different attachments and the ease of maneuverability mean that mini excavators can perform a number of tasks quickly and efficiently. This can lead to faster project completion instances and reduced labor costs.
4. Accessibility: Mini excavators can be transported simply to and from job sites, usually on a standard trailer. This mobility makes them preferrred for contractors who work on a number of sites.
